Abstract
This chapter introduces the basic notions used in the measurement of the polarization of a particle and in its interpretation.We use, as a prototype, the case of a vector particle (the \(\text{J}/\psi\)meson,a virtual photon, the Z boson, etc.) decaying into a lepton-antilepton pair.In particular, we address the general shape of the decay angular distribution, its relation to the particle polarization, the meaning of the relevant parameters, and the main difficulties usually encountered in polarization measurements.
